Clutch Reservoir Bubbling?
Hi there guys, I'm new to the s2000, just got my s2k back in July of 2020. A couple months after buying it, I noticed that when I tried to shift during high RPM, the clutch pedal would get stuck. I went to a shop to fix it right away, and they replaced my clutch master cylinder as well as the clutch reservoir, and they did a full flush. It was pretty good for a while, but now I'm hearing this weird "bubbling" sound from the close left side of my car during acceleration, and sometimes on deceleration (although its much quieter and it dissapates). It wasn't that much of an issue, cause I could still drive it around, and it didn't mess up my shifting or get stuck like before. I took it to a shop recently, and they said my clutch fluid looks fine, and they also said that during use of the clutch, it needs to equalize the pressure or something like that. I don't know if that dude was talking out of his butt, but I believed him because he's a mechanic and I'm not. Just today though, it got pretty loud, louder than before. Any ideas what it could be? The sound is sort of a low pitch bubbling/rumbling sound, and its very close to the driver side, so I think its the clutch reservoir, but I'm not sure. Any help would be greatly appreciated.
